Chelmsford City 2 Tonbridge Angels 1

Tonbridge are three points above the Blue Square Bet South drop zone with three games to play after they lost at Chelmsford on Monday night.

Jamie Slabber put the home side in front on 13 minuets when his glancing header struck the post on its way into the net.

And the Clarets led 2-0 just after the half-hour mark. Justin Miller’s shot deflected into the path of Slabber, whose effort flew past Lee Worgan, pictured, and went in via the underside of the bar.

David Ijaha saw a long-range strike fly just over for Angels, while Chelmsford’s Inaki Calvo curled a shot past the post at the other end.

With two minutes left, Mikel Suarez pulled a goal back for Tonbridge from close-range but it came too late for the visitors to salvage anything.

Tommy Warrilow’s side must now wait on Tuesday's results, with two of the sides below them in action. Maidenhead visit Dorchester and Billericay host Staines.
